pdf文档 OpenShift Container Platform 4.7 日志记录

1.98 MB 183 页 0 评论
语言 格式 评分
中文(简体)
.pdf
3
摘要
文档详细介绍了OpenShift Container Platform 4.7的日志记录功能,包括日志的分类、转发配置、存储管理及故障排除方法。日志记录支持通过Fluentd收集并存储到Elasticsearch中,用户可以配置日志的CPU和内存资源限制,并使用容忍度控制日志组件的节点部署。文档还提供了通过CLI和Web控制台查看日志的方法,涵盖了构建、部署和Pod等资源的日志检索。此外,文档强调了在配置日志转发时需注意的数据丢失风险,并提供了相应的配置示例和故障排除指南。
AI总结
《OpenShift Container Platform 4.7 日志记录》文档主要介绍了OpenShift 4.7版本中的日志记录功能及其配置,以下是文档的核心内容和关键信息总结: ### 1. **日志记录等级** - 日志记录等级从0到7,分别表示Emergency到Debug,用于分类日志的严重性。 ### 2. **Syslog配置选项** - **设施**:用于指定日志类型,例如mail(邮件系统)、auth(安全/身份验证)、syslog(内部生成信息)等。 - **RFC**:默认为RFC5424,用于定义日志格式。 - **严重性**:设置日志的严重性等级,值可以是0-7或对应的关键字(如Emergency、Alert、Critical等)。 ### 3. **日志转发到第三方系统** - 通过Fluentd将日志转发到第三方系统,支持配置`payloadKey`以防止参数转发。 - 示例配置包括资源限制(CPU、内存)和日志转发选项。 ### 4. **日志存储** - 使用Elasticsearch进行日志存储,支持配置节点数量、资源分配(CPU、内存)以及容忍度设置,确保日志组件在特定节点上运行。 - 示例 YAML 配置展示了如何调整日志存储资源。 ### 5. **日志收集** - 支持多种日志来源,包括容器日志、节点日志等。 - 文件收集器从指定路径(如`/var/log`)读取日志,支持配置偏移值(OFFSET)以跟踪日志位置。 ### 6. **资源日志查看** - 使用OpenShift CLI和Web控制台查看资源(如Pod、构建、部署)的日志。 - 提供跟踪日志输出(`oc logs -f`)和查看特定容器日志的功能。 ### 7. **日志故障排除** - 查看OpenShift Logging Operator和组件状态,包括Pod、DaemonSet、ReplicaSet的运行情况。 - 检查Elasticsearch集群状态,确保日志存储正常运行。 ### 8. **性能优化与资源管理** - 根据需求调整日志组件的CPU和内存资源限制,确保日志系统高效运行。 - 使用容忍度和污点控制日志组件的Pod放置,避免与其他工作负载冲突。 ### 9. **注意事项** - 配置日志转发时,需注意避免数据丢失(如删除logStore组件时需确保Elasticsearch存储存在)。 ### 总结 文档全面介绍了OpenShift 4.7版本中的日志记录功能,涵盖了日志记录级别、Syslog配置、日志转发、存储、收集、查看、故障排除及优化策略,提供了详细的配置示例和操作步骤,帮助用户高效使用和管理日志系统。
P1
P2
P3
P4
P5
P6
P7
下载文档到本地,方便使用
- 可预览页数已用完,剩余 176 页请下载阅读 -
文档评分
请文明评论,理性发言.